EPJ welcomes the publication of selected and topical Special Issues.The journal EPJ - Special Topics is explicitly devoted to this type of publication.

Occasionally, however, it will also be possible to publish a Special Issue of one of the journals EPJ A-E or EPJ Applied Physics.

If such a special issue is based on a scientific meeting, the organizers will be asked to adhere to quite stringent rules to ensure the success of such an endeavour.
In particular, the journal will expect the meeting organizers to recognize and announce to participants that:

  1. There will be no conference proceedings.
  2. Instead, a special issue provides an opportunity to have original material (only) refereed quickly and published inthe EPJ journal concerned.
  3. Accordingly, authors interested in making a contribution should,on their own initiative, submit their full paper at the time of the conference.
  4. Articles must be strictly journal length and quality and each will be refereed like any regular paper of its kind submitted to the EPJ journal concerned.

Provided that in this way a critical mass of papers is reached so as to form a representative and coherent survey of the subject matter, they will be released together as a self-contained (but regular) journal issue.
